openapi: reintroduce mapfix fields

This commit is contained in:
Quaternions 2025-04-01 14:27:05 -07:00
parent 96ace736f4
commit b6ae600a93
Signed by: Quaternions
GPG Key ID: D0DF5964F79AC131

@ -86,6 +86,21 @@ paths:
parameters: parameters:
- $ref: "#/components/parameters/Page" - $ref: "#/components/parameters/Page"
- $ref: "#/components/parameters/Limit" - $ref: "#/components/parameters/Limit"
- name: DisplayName
in: query
schema:
type: string
maxLength: 128
- name: Creator
in: query
schema:
type: string
maxLength: 128
- name: GameID
in: query
schema:
type: integer
format: int32
- name: Sort - name: Sort
in: query in: query
schema: schema:
@ -1018,6 +1033,9 @@ components:
Mapfix: Mapfix:
required: required:
- ID - ID
- DisplayName
- Creator
- GameID
- CreatedAt - CreatedAt
- UpdatedAt - UpdatedAt
- Submitter - Submitter
@ -1032,6 +1050,15 @@ components:
ID: ID:
type: integer type: integer
format: int64 format: int64
DisplayName:
type: string
maxLength: 128
Creator:
type: string
maxLength: 128
GameID:
type: integer
format: int32
CreatedAt: CreatedAt:
type: integer type: integer
format: int64 format: int64
@ -1060,11 +1087,23 @@ components:
maxLength: 256 maxLength: 256
MapfixCreate: MapfixCreate:
required: required:
- DisplayName
- Creator
- GameID
- AssetID - AssetID
- AssetVersion - AssetVersion
- TargetAssetID - TargetAssetID
type: object type: object
properties: properties:
DisplayName:
type: string
maxLength: 128
Creator:
type: string
maxLength: 128
GameID:
type: integer
format: int32
AssetID: AssetID:
type: integer type: integer
format: int64 format: int64